Background

With a background in education and twenty-nine years of experience in sales, marketing, professional speaking and educating people, Wendy provides motivating, common-sense, practical programs that will help organizations and people grow professionally and improve in productivity.

Wendy earned her B.S. degree in education at the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point.  She is a graduate of Leadership Green Bay and continues her education with related seminars and educational courses.

She provides motivational keynotes, communication workshops, stress management seminars, and teamwork presentations and seminars to businesses and organizations.  She has provided seminars nationally and internationally including Singapore,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ia and Shanghai, China.

Wendy is past president of the Wisconsin Professional Speakers Association, where she also has served as chair of the Past President's Council.

Believing strongly in the volunteer spirit, she has served on the board of a Cooperative Park Association that is charged with operating a 500-acre area for its members.  She also has served on the board of directors for Habitat for Humanity which builds affordable housing for those in need.  She is an Elder and Deacon in her church and has taught Sunday School, served as senior high leader or mentored confirmation students for the past twenty years.  Wendy also served for a six-year term on the Good Government Council for the Green Bay Area Chamber of Commerce.
